一、为什么我们需要OpenClaw?

OpenClaw 是一个可以直接在你本地电脑上运行的强大个人AI助手。它能够接管你的日常任务,并且可以通过你熟悉的聊天软件(如飞书、微信、Telegram等)进行随时随地的交互。

1.1 核心优势

  • 本地优先 - 数据运行在你自己的设备上,隐私更安全。

  • 多渠道接入 - 完美支持飞书、微信等国内常用办公软件。

  • 强扩展性 - 拥有海量Skills(技能),能操控浏览器、读写文件。

这篇教程将手把手带你避开所有坑,包括环境配置、权限问题等,包教包会。


二、基础环境准备(防报错必备Node.js & Git)

官方文档虽然没有强制要求提前安装这些,但提前做好这一步可以避开后续 90% 的报错坑。

2.1 安装 Node.js

下载:来到 Node.js 的官方下载页面(https://nodejs.org/zh-cn/download),点击 Windows 安装程序 按钮下载。

1773068969862.png

  1. 安装:双击打开安装包。如果出现弹窗问“是否允许此应用对你的设备进行更改”,点击

  2. 设置:勾选用户同意协议,然后点 Next。安装位置保持默认即可,接下来一路无脑点 Next,最后点击 Install 开始安装。

  3. 完成:等待片刻,点击 Finish,Node.js 就安装好了。

2.2 安装 Git

很多后续的报错本质上都和 Git 配置有关,所以强烈建议安装。

  1. 下载:来到 Git 官方下载页面,选择对应的下载链接(比如 Windows x64)。

  2. 安装:打开安装包,安装位置保持默认。

  3. 设置:如果你不是专业开发者,不要纠结中间的设置,一路无脑点 Next

  4. 完成:到了最后一个选项,点击 Install。安装完后,把 View Release Notes(查看更新说明)取消勾选,点击 Finish


三、安装 OpenClaw 本体

这一步我们需要用到电脑的命令行工具。

3.1 解决 PowerShell 权限限制

为了避免 PowerShell 策略太严格导致安装报错,我们需要先修改执行策略。

在电脑底部状态栏搜索 powershell注意:一定要选择【以管理员身份运行】

1773069243550.png

  1. 在打开的黑窗口中,输入以下命令并按回车(回车即执行):
Set-ExecutionPolicy -ExecutionPolicy RemoteSigned -Scope CurrentUser

此时会出现提示问你“是否确认修改执行策略”,在键盘上输入大写的 Y 然后回车,表示同意修改。

1773069393901.png

3.2 运行安装命令

在同一个窗口中,输入 OpenClaw 的官方安装命令并回车执行。

iwr -useb https://openclaw.ai/install.ps1 | iex
  1. 这个命令可能会运行一段时间。

  2. 如果中途出现弹窗问“是否允许公共网络和专用网络访问此应用”,一定要点击允许

  3. 当你看到一句来自 OpenClaw 的欢迎信息时,就说明安装成功了!


四、配置 Kimi 大模型

OpenClaw 需要一个“大脑”,也就是大模型。这里我们选择 Kimi(月之暗面),因为 Kimi 会免费送新用户 15 块钱额度😁。

4.1 获取 Kimi 的 API 密钥(相当于账号密码)

  1. 浏览器打开 Kimi(月之暗面)的开放平台控制台(https://platform.moonshot.cn/console/api-keys)。

  2. 点击左侧的 API Key 管理,点击【新建 API Key】按钮。

给这个密钥随便起个名字,下面选择项目,然后点击确定。

1773070426517.png

  1. 极其重要:此时会显示密钥的值。先别着急点确定,先点旁边的复制按钮! 密钥一定要保密,被别人拿去用烧的就是你的额度了。

4.2 在终端里把“大脑”装进 OpenClaw

回到刚才的 PowerShell 窗口继续操作(注意:终端里的选项一般用键盘的上下方向键选择,回车键确认):

  1. 程序会提醒你使用它可能存在风险,按左方向键选择 Yes 然后回车。

  2. 保持默认的 qu 模式,继续回车。

选择服务商:用上下键找到 Moonshot AI (或者相关选项),回车。

1773070908617.png

  1. 提供密钥:选择 D.CN 的 API 密钥类型,然后选择“现在复制密钥值”。把你刚才复制的 Kimi 密钥按 Ctrl+V(或右键)粘贴进去,回车。

    有些 PowerShell 的默认设置不支持 Ctrl + V 快捷键。在复制了 API Key 之后,直接在 PowerShell 的黑色/蓝色窗口里单击一下鼠标右键。单击右键在 PowerShell 中就代表“粘贴”。同样,粘贴后可能不会有任何显示,直接敲回车即可。

选择模型:保持默认的 kimi-k2.5 即可,回车。

1773071248147.png

通讯渠道:一路按向下键,选择 Skip for now(先跳过),我们后面单独配。

1773071296884.png

  1. 技能 (Skills) 与其他 API:问你要不要配置 Skills,按空格键选择 Skip for now 回车。问要不要配置其他服务(如生图)的密钥,暂时选 No。问要不要启用 Hook,选 Skip for now

  2. 启动网关:程序会启用网关,并自动打开一个新的命令窗口,这个新窗口先不要去关它

网页端:回到之前的 PowerShell 窗口,它问你想用什么方式启动,选择 webui(网页图形界面,更直观友好)。网页会被自动打开进入 127.0.0.1,在这里你就可以开始和小龙虾对话了!

1773114850486.png1773114999489.png

如果中间不小心退出来,不知道自己到底配到了哪一步,并且你还没有进入飞书的配置阶段,你可以直接重新运行初始化的向导命令:

openclaw onboard

这会带着你重新走一遍最初的选择流程,顺着填下来即可。


五、保姆级飞书接入(让 AI 随叫随到)

在网页里聊天不够方便?我们把它装进飞书里!

5.1 在飞书里创建一个“机器人外壳”

  1. 浏览器打开 飞书开放平台,点击右上角登录。如果没有账号,注册一个人账号即可,不需要加入任何企业。

登录后点击【开发者后台】,点击【创建企业自建应用】。

1773115269630.png

给应用起个名字,填写描述,上传个头像,点击右下角【创建】。

1773115328496.png

点击【添加机器人能力】。

1773115411648.png

5.2 授予机器人权限(非常关键!)

  1. 在左侧菜单栏找到【权限管理】,点击开通权限。

在搜索框里输入 im:(注意是英文冒号),把出现的消息相关的权限全部勾选开通。

1773115550463.png

第一次发布:上面会提醒你“应用发布后当前的修改才会生效”,点击【创建版本】,输入版本号(比如 1.0.0),点击【保存并确认发布】。

1773115654187.png

5.3 获取飞书密钥并连接 OpenClaw

  1. 回到 PowerShell(注意是之前输入openclaw onboard的页面不是后面自动弹出来的PowerShell),输入命令进行重新配置:
openclaw config

依次选择:Local (本机运行) -> Channels (通讯渠道) -> Configure Link (添加新消息渠道)。

1773115852418.png1773115894160.png1773115958854.png

一路向下找到 Feishu (飞书) 后回车。

1773115989968.png

回车选择“通过 npm 安装”飞书渠道插件,等待一会。

1773116188818.png1773116314783.png

此时回到网页上的飞书开发者后台,点击左侧【凭证与基础信息】。

1773116575482.png

  1. 复制 App Secret,粘贴到 PowerShell 里回车。然后复制 App ID,同样粘贴进去回车。

通信方式:选择默认的 WebSocket(实时通信模式配置起来简单)。

1773116661871.png

  1. 区域:选择 China(国内版飞书)。

  2. 权限:是否允许群聊使用?选择 Open

  3. 完成配置选 Finished

私聊访问策略选 Yes,如果是自己测试,策略选 Open(任何人都可以私聊机器人),然后选 Continue

1773116948139.png

  1. 输入 openclaw gateway 启用网关。

5.4 飞书最后的配置(打通神经)

  1. 回到飞书开发者后台的自建应用界面,点击左侧菜单的【事件与回调】。

编辑订阅方式,选择为长链接并保存。

1773117159487.png

点击添加事件,搜索【接收消息】,勾选上并确认添加。

1773117266949.png

回到【权限管理】,搜索【机器人】,把“获取机器人基本信息”勾选上,点击确认。

1773117330224.png

第二次发布(必须做):点击【创建版本】,输入新的版本号(比如 1.0.1),点击【保存并确认发布】。

1773117431148.png


六、见证奇迹的时刻

飞书机器人的配置到目前就全部完成了!虽然过程很漫长和琐碎,但现在我们就可以尝试在飞书上和它对话了。

  1. 打开手机或电脑上的飞书 APP。

  2. 在消息列表里找到你刚才自建应用的名字,点击打开。

  3. 随便输入一条消息发送。

  4. 你会看到它回了一个表情,表示自己正在输入,等待几秒就可以收到它的回复了!

    1773117752740.jpg1773117756907.jpg

你还可以把它拉进群聊里,@ 它回答问题。

💡 安全提示:如果想让它变得更强,可以给它配置更多的 Skills(技能)扩展能力。但建议只安装官方或可信来源的 Skills,避免带来安全风险!


下篇预告: 配置openclaw skills


如果你觉得有帮助,欢迎点赞+在看👍

Logo

A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。

更多推荐